Six Ireland players included as Lions team named for Japan clash

Patrick McCarry

Lions team

A healthy dollop of Ireland stars.

Warren Gatland has named his matchday squad for the British & Irish Lions’ 2021 tour warm-up against Japan. The Lions team has a big Irish contingent.

The Lions head coach is without several England internationals and Scotland fullback Stuart Hogg, who are finishing out their club seasons in the Premiership.

With Saracens players, and Finn Russell, only reporting for duty on Monday morning, there is a distinctly Irish and Welsh look to the starting XV to face the Japanese at Murrayfield [this Saturday, 3pm].

The only Irish player not starting is tighthead Tadhg Furlong, as Scotland’s Zander Fagerson gets the No.3 jersey.

In midfield, we have Robbie Henshaw and Bundee Aki paired together with Dan Biggar and Conor Murray as starting half bacs. Liam Williams gets the nod at fullback.

In the pack, Lions captain Alun Wyn Jones is in the second row with Iain Henderson while Six Nations Player of the Tournament Hamish Watson is in the back row with Jack Conan and Tadhg Beirne.

There are four England players – Jamie George, Anthony Watson, Courtney Lawes and Owen Farrell – on the bench.

LIONS XV vs. JAPAN

15. Liam Williams (Scarlets, Wales)
14. Josh Adams (Cardiff Rugby, Wales)
13. Robbie Henshaw (Leinster Rugby, Ireland)
12. Bundee Aki (Connacht Rugby, Ireland)
11. Duhan van der Merwe (Edinburgh Rugby, Scotland)
10. Dan Biggar (Northampton Saints, Wales)
9. Conor Murray (Munster Rugby, Ireland)
1. Rory Sutherland (Edinburgh Rugby, Scotland)
2. Ken Owens (Scarlets, Wales)
3. Zander Fagerson (Glasgow Warriors, Scotland)
4. Iain Henderson (Ulster Rugby, Ireland)
5. Alun Wyn Jones – Captain (Ospreys, Wales)
6. Tadhg Beirne (Munster Rugby, Ireland)
7. Hamish Watson (Edinburgh Rugby, Scotland)
8. Jack Conan (Leinster Rugby, Ireland)

REPLACEMENTS: Jamie George (Saracens, England), Wyn Jones (Scarlets, Wales), Tadhg Furlong (Leinster Rugby, Ireland), Courtney Lawes (Northampton Saints, England), Taulupe Faletau (Bath Rugby, Wales), Ali Price (Glasgow Warriors, Scotland), Owen Farrell (Saracens, England), Anthony Watson (Bath Rugby, England) #816
